How Our Refrigerator Water Line Leak Removal Service Works
When you call our team for Refrigerator Water Line Leak Removal, we’ll send a certified technician to assess the damage and develop a plan to fix it. Our process typically involves the following steps:
Step 1: Leak Detection and Isolation
Our technician will use specialized equipment to detect the source of the leak and isolate it to prevent further water damage. This may involve shutting off the water supply to the refrigerator and containing the affected area.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
Next, our team will extract the standing water from the affected area using specialized equipment. We’ll then use industrial-grade drying equipment to dry the area and prevent further moisture damage.
Step 3: Repair and Replacement
Once the area is dry, our technician will repair or replace the damaged water line, ensuring a secure and leak-free connection. We’ll also inspect the surrounding area for any signs of water damage or mold growth.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Restoration
Finally, we’ll sanitize the affected area to prevent any remaining moisture from causing further damage. Our team will also work with you to restore your home to its original condition, including any necessary repairs or replacements.

Warning Signs You Need Refrigerator Water Line Leak Removal
Ignoring the signs of a refrigerator water line leak can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. Look out for the following war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your kitchen or surrounding areas can show a water leak.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it’s time to investigate further.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Visible water stains or discoloration on your walls, floors, or ceilings can be a sign of a leak.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to further damage and even structural issues.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ause your flooring to warp or buckle. If you notice any changes in your flooring’s appearance,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.
Increased Water Bills
Unexplained increases in your water bills can be a sign of a hidden leak. If you notice a sudden spike in your water usage, it’s time to investigate further.
Visible Water Leaks
The most obvious sign of a refrigerator water line leak is a visible water leak. If you notice water dripping from your refrigerator or surrounding areas, don’t wait, call our team immediately.

Refrigerator Water Line Leak Removal Cost in Winder, GA
The cost of Refrigerator Water Line Leak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Winder, GA. Our estimates typically range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the scope of the project. Keep in mind that these are just estimates, and the final cost will depend on an on-site assessment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Leak detection and isolation | $100-$500 | The cost of leak detection and isolation depends on the complexity of the issue and the equipment needed to contain the affected area. |
| Water extraction and drying | $500-$2,000 | The cost of water extraction and drying depends on the amount of water extracted and the equipment needed to dry the area. |
| Repair and replacement | $500-$2,000 | The cost of repair and replacement depends on the extent of the damage and the materials needed to fix the issue. |
| Sanitizing and restoration | $500-$1,000 | The cost of sanitizing and restoration depends on the extent of the damage and the materials needed to restore the area. |
| Free estimate and consultation | Free | We offer free estimates and consultations to help you understand the scope of the project and the costs involved. |
